Kitchen sink clogs are major annoyances that prevent you from using an important part of your kitchen. Thankfully, there are plenty of easy ways to unclog your sink that don't use harsh chemicals. Make sure the sink has 3 to 4 inches, or about 7.6 to 10.2 cm, of water so the plunger can create a good seal. To unclog a sink, try using a plunger to loosen the clog like you would a toilet. Abrams explains that sink plungers have a short handle. The best way to unclog a kitchen sink is to use a sink plunger, not a toilet plunger. For stubborn clogs, using a plunger or a sink auger might be necessary. Below, learn how to unclog a sink in both the kitchen and the bathroom with our top methods.
